tools: Revert c/s 25150:b490ef93bad7 tools/libfsimage: include Rules.mk first
authorGeorge Dunlap <george.dunlap@eu.citrix.com>
Fri, 13 Apr 2012 16:13:01 +0000 (17:13 +0100)
committerGeorge Dunlap <george.dunlap@eu.citrix.com>
Fri, 13 Apr 2012 16:13:01 +0000 (17:13 +0100)
commit0bf9ce40626117fa21559547b751dcb67e1acf2d
tree4f8d6b4820b2511203315c7f421f722d7de55afd
parent2f9fd22f509da9ab5135c602892712bec07d8631
tools: Revert c/s 25150:b490ef93bad7 tools/libfsimage: include Rules.mk first

tools/libfsimage/Rules.mk relies on having certain variables set already; if
they're not set, the definitions dont' work right.  The result was a bunch
of empty files and pygrub failing with an uninformative error message.

It's likely that this didn't cause anyone problems becasue changing the
Makefiles didn't cause a re-build; building from a fresh repo results in
completely empty filesystem plugin binaries.

Signed-off-by: George Dunlap <george.dunlap@eu.citrix.com>
Committed-by: Ian Jackson <ian.jackson@eu.citrix.com>
tools/libfsimage/ext2fs-lib/Makefile
tools/libfsimage/ext2fs/Makefile
tools/libfsimage/fat/Makefile
tools/libfsimage/iso9660/Makefile
tools/libfsimage/reiserfs/Makefile
tools/libfsimage/ufs/Makefile
tools/libfsimage/xfs/Makefile
tools/libfsimage/zfs/Makefile